Engage, explore and appreciate diverse pasts when you study History at UOW and learn from the past to inform your future.
History enriches your understanding of the world by offering knowledge and skills to comprehend the broad scope of human experiences - from our everyday lives to global processes.
You will learn to research information, critically evaluate debates, and express your arguments and beliefs clearly and effectively.
UOW's History degree focuses on themes that link Australian and international history, ancient and modern.
You will discover what it is to be a Historian through subjects that help you develop a sophisticated and critical appreciation of contemporary approaches to historical theories, methods, interpretation, arguments, and uses of evidence.
Undertaking a work-integrated learning experience during your university education is now a significant contributor to being competitive in securing employment in your field of choice when you graduate from UOW.
The Faculty of the Arts, Social Sciences and Humanities internship program allows students to apply the knowledge and skills acquired in their degree in a workplace setting.

If you do not already meet the English requirements for your chosen course, you can complete an English course at UOW College Australia.
UOW also recognises English language courses offered by some other colleges in Sydney.
A guide to the length of the English course you may need to study is provided below.
Please note that this table should only be considered a guide. Lower Writing scores may mean you'll need to study English for longer.
